On Friday, March 5 at 2 P.M. CST the EUC will host an interactive theater performance of Aeschylus’s “The Suppliants” by Out of Chaos Theatre. “The Suppliants” tells the story of the Danaids who fled their native Egypt to escape forced marriage. Arriving as refugees in Greece, they supplicate the gods and the king of the city of Argos, seeking a refuge and a new home. The post-performance discussion features a panel of speakers on the topics of refugees in Greece and the Mediterranean, on federal approaches to U.S. immigration, and on the work of local immigration activists.
